Re-establishing Health

by Pastor Simon


Is anyone among you sick? Let him call for the elders of the church, and let them pray over him, anointing him with oil in the name of the Lord. And the prayer of faith will save the sick, and the Lord will raise him up.

James 5:14-15 - NKJV.

You get step by step directions on what to do when you are sick in that scripture passage above from the epistle of James. In acting on that counsel you are being practical about your spirituality. I am quick to act on that counsel. If I'm under any degree of attack from any kind of sickness the first thing I do is pray for myself. As I do this, I petition the Lord for healing and present to Him in my prayer one of His precious promises. I am diligent to see to it that my prayer follows a scriptural pattern.

This is usually all that's needed for health to get re-establish in me. At times, though, I sense as I pray that more is needed. If I do, I call my wife to pray with me and agree with me before the Lord for my healing. This is usually sufficient for me to see my health restored. Neverthelss, there are times when I recognise more even than this is needed. At such a time I call for the elders of the church. I thank the Lord that I have some faithful elders who will travel all the way across town to pray over me when needed.

I've had some wonderful healings this way. For example, on one occasion my urine was red with blood and there was an excruciating pain in my bladder area. I prayed for myself but the urine still showed blood red. I prayed with my wife, Ruth, but afterwards it still showed red. Then I called the elders to come and pray for me. They prayed and just two hours or so later all symptoms and pain had stopped.

Be practical about your spirituality, act on God's Word
